1計算機基礎知識.ppt_第1頁
1計算機基礎知識.ppt_第2頁
1計算機基礎知識.ppt_第3頁
1計算機基礎知識.ppt_第4頁
1計算機基礎知識.ppt_第5頁
已閱讀5頁,還剩36頁未讀 繼續免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

第一章 計算機基礎知識 計算機應用基礎 1 1計算機概述 1 1 1計算機發展簡史展1946年2月 世界上第一臺計算機在美國賓夕法尼亞大學誕生 名字叫埃尼阿克 ENIAC 這臺計算機的主要元件是電子管 它由1 88萬個電子管組成 體積龐大 占地約為170平方米 重達30噸 它能在一秒鐘內完成5000次運算 耗電總量超過174千瓦 小時 圖1 1第一臺計算機ENIAC 2020年3月13日 3 1 1計算機概述 依據計算機主要組成部件來分 它的發展經歷了發下4個階段 小常識 計算機之父 馮 諾依曼馮 諾依曼 VonNeumann 1903 1957 美籍匈牙利科學家 是計算機科學的創始人之一 他不僅在計算機方面 而且在教學 邏輯 物理等領域都做出了巨大的貢獻 他的杰出成就成為科學上的巨人 被譽為 計算機之父 2020年3月13日 4 計算機基礎教研室 1 1 2 計算機的分類 計算機的種類很多 通常根據計算機系統規模的大小和功能強弱不同 將計算機分為 巨型機 大型機 中型機 小型機 微型機等 如下圖所示 圖1 2巨型機 圖1 3大型機 2020年3月13日 5 圖1 4微型機 臺式機 圖1 5便攜機 筆記本電腦 圖1 6掌上電腦 2020年3月13日 6 2020 3 13 7 1 1 3計算機的特點與性能指標 1 計算機的主要特點 1 運算速度快 現在的電子計算機可以達到每秒幾萬億次 甚至更高 2 運算精度高 計算機的計算精度是其他計算工具無法相比的 3 有記憶能和邏輯判斷能力 4 存儲容量大 5 可靠性高和通用性強 2020年3月13日 7 2 計算機的性能指標1 字長字長是指計算機的運算部件能夠同時處理的二進制數據的位數 字長決定了計算機的精度 尋址速度和處理能力 一般情況下 長越長 計算精度越高 處理能力越強 微型機按字長可分為 8位 16位 32位和64位 2 主頻主頻是指CPU的時鐘頻率 通常以時鐘頻率來表示系統的運算速度 3 存取周期存取周期是指完成一次讀 取 或寫 存 信息所需時間 存取周期是反應內存儲器性能的一項重要技術指標 直接影響計算機的速度 2020年3月13日 8 4 存儲容量存儲容量指微型機新配置的內存總字節數 它決定計算機能否運行較大程序 并直接影響運行速度 在系統中直接與CPU交換數據 5 外部設備配置為主機配置合理的外設 也是衡量一臺機器綜合性能的重要指標 微型計算機的最基本外設包括鍵盤 顯示器 打印機 軟盤驅動器 硬盤驅動器 鼠標等 2020年3月13日 9 1 1 4計算機的應用 1 計算機的傳統應用領域 科學計算 信息處理 過程控制 2 計算機的現代應用領域 A 計算機輔助系統 CAD CAM CAE CIMS CAT CSB 辦公自動化 OA C 娛樂休閑計算機游戲 計算機多媒體 網上沖浪等 2020年3月13日 10 1 2計算機的數制和編碼 1 2 2數值的基本概念數制的概念數制是數的表示及計算方法 任何一種數制 都具有以下3個要點 1 數制使用的數碼 十進制10個數碼 0 9 二進制2個數碼 0 1等 2 進位規則 十進制逢十進一 二進制逢二進一 3 每一位數位上數碼所具有的權 二進制數碼各位的權是以2為底的冪 2020年3月13日 11 計算機基礎教研室 由于不同的位置的權值不同 因此同一數碼在不同的位置上 其表示的值也不同 每個數位上值等于該位置上的數碼與位置權值的乘積 相鄰數位中高位權與低位權之比即是該進制的基數 每種進制的基數即為該進制的本身 可用下面的通式 按權展開式 表示 N 上式中 R表示基數 或稱底 a表示某數制的數碼 表示數位的權 m和n為正整數 只要按上式展開計算 可以將任意進制轉換為十進制 2020年3月13日 12 計算機基礎教研室 十進制 二進制 十六進制的3種數制對照表 2020年3月13日 13 計算機基礎教研室 1 2 3不同計數制之間的轉換 1 二進制 八進制和十六進制數轉換為十進制轉換原則 按權展開 相加之和例1 將二進數10111轉換為十進制數 10111 2 1 24 0 23 1 22 1 21 1 20 16 4 2 1 23 10例2 將八進數136轉換為十進制數 136 8 1 82 3 81 6 80 64 24 6 94 10例3 將十六進數35A轉換為十進制數 35A 16 3 162 5 161 10 160 768 80 10 858 10 2020年3月13日 14 計算機基礎教研室 2 十進制轉換為二進制 八進制或十六進制轉換原則 整數 除以基數 2 8 16 取其余數 倒排列 小數 乘以基數 2 8 16 取其整數 順排列 例 將十進制數 45 25 10轉換為二進制數 2020年3月13日 15 計算機基礎教研室 3 二進制數與八進制 十六進制數的相互轉換二進制轉換為八進制轉換原則 三位一組法 3位二進制1位八進制二進制轉換成十六進制轉換原則 四位一組法 4位二進制1位十六進制 2020年3月13日 16 計算機基礎教研室 八進制轉換成二進制轉換原則 一分為三法 2020年3月13日 17 計算機基礎教研室 十六進制轉換成二進制轉換原則 一分為四法八進制與十六進制之間的相互轉換八進制與十六進制之間不能直接轉換 它們之間是通過二進制間接來實現的 2020年3月13日 18 計算機基礎教研室 1 3計算機中的數據表示 1 3 1計算機中的數據單位數據泛指一切可以被計算機接受并處理的符號 包括數值 文字 圖形 圖像 聲音 視頻等各種信息 計算機中數據的常用單位有位 字節和字 1 位 Bit 位又稱比特 是計算機表示信息的數據編碼中的最小單位 1位二進制的數碼用0或1來表示 2 字節 Byte 字節是計算機存儲信息的最基本單位 因此也是信息數據的基本單位 一個字節用8位進制數表示 通常計算機以字節為單位來計算內存容量 2020年3月13日 19 計算機基礎教研室 計算機中字節與容量的換算 1B 8bit1KB 210B 1024B1MB 220B 1024KB1GB 230B 1024MB3 字 Word 計算機一次存儲 傳輸或操作時的一組二進制數稱為字 一個字由若干個字節組成 用于表示數據或信息的長度 2020年3月13日 20 計算機基礎教研室 1 3 2數值型數據的表示 計算機中的數的編碼是數在字節中的存放形式 以8位編碼 一個字節 為例 規定最高位為符號位 正數的最高位為0 負數的最高位為1 其余為數值位 這種符號被數值化后的數可以在計算機中表示 稱為機器數 機器數的編碼有原碼 反碼和補三種 正數的3種碼與該數的二進制數的形式一致 而負數的3種碼的最高位總是1 數值位則按原 反 0變1 1變0 補 加1 的規則 當計算機處理減法運算時 把減號連同其后的數一起當作負數 使用補碼 做加法 2020年3月13日 21 計算機基礎教研室 數值數據 能進行算術運算的數據真值 計算機外部表示數值數據的方法用 號表示正 負數值機器數 計算機內部表示數值數據的方法機器數的范圍機器數的符號小數點的位置 2020年3月13日 22 計算機基礎教研室 最高位為符號位 0 為正 1 為負 寄存器有8 16 32 64位D7D6D5D4D3D2D1D001 N 11000001B 真值 N 0 101100000000000B 真值 2020年3月13日 23 計算機基礎教研室 機器數中小數點的位置 定點整數 在最低位的后面定點小數 在最高位的前面浮點數 位置是浮動的N S 2 J其中 N J S均為二進制數 N 110 011 1 10011 2 10 0 110011 2 11階符階碼數符尾數0110110011 2020年3月13日 24 計算機基礎教研室 1 3 3非數值數據的表示 計算機中 對非數值的文字和其它符號進行處理時 要對文字和符號進行數字化處理 即用二進制編碼來表示文字和符號 字符編碼就是規定用怎樣的二進制編碼來表示文字和符號 1 BCD碼 二 十進制編碼 人們習慣于使用十進制數 而計算機內部多采用二進制數表示和處理數值數據 因此在計算機輸入和輸出數據時 就要進行由十進制到二進制和從二進制到十進制的轉換處理 這是多數應用環境的實際情況 2020年3月13日 25 計算機基礎教研室 BCD編碼方法很多 通常采用的是8421編碼 這種編碼較為自然 簡單 其方法是用四位二進制數表示一位十進制數 自左至右每一位對應的位權分別是8 4 2 1 值得注意的是 四位二進制數有0000 1111十六種狀態 這里我們只取了0000 1001十種狀態 而1010 1111六種狀態在這種編碼中沒有意義 這種編碼的另一特點是書寫方便 直觀 易于識別 例如十進制數864 其二 十進制編碼為 2020年3月13日 26 十進制數與8421碼的對照表 2020年3月13日 27 計算機基礎教研室 2 ASCII碼在將用匯編語言或各種高級語言編寫的程序輸入到計算機中時 人與計算機通信所用的語言 已不再是一種純數學語言了 而多為符號式語言 因此 需要對各種符號進行編碼 以使計算機能識別 存儲 傳送和處理 ASCII碼有7位版本和8位版本兩種 國際上通用的是7位版本 7位版本的ASCII碼有128個元素 其中通用控制字符34個 阿拉伯數字10個 大 小寫英文字母52個 各種標點符號和運算符號32個 7位版本ASCII碼只需用7個二進制位 27 128 2020年3月13日 28 計算機基礎教研室 8位ASCII碼需用8位二進制數進行編碼 當最高位為0時 稱為基本ASCII碼 編碼與7位ASCII碼相同 當最高位為1時 形成擴充的ASCII碼 它表示數的范圍為128 255 可表示128種字符 通常各個國家都把擴充的ASCII碼作為自己國家語言文字的代碼 2020年3月13日 29 計算機基礎教研室 3 漢字編碼我國用戶在使用計算機進行信息處理時 一般都要用到漢字 因此 必須解決漢字的輸入 輸出以及漢字處理等一系列問題 當然 關鍵問題是要解決漢字編碼的問題 由于漢字是象形文字 數目很多 常用漢字就有3000 5000個 加上漢字的形狀和筆畫多少差異極大 因此 不可能用少數幾個確定的符號將漢字完全表示出來 或像英文那樣將漢字拼寫出來 每個漢字必須有它自己獨特的編碼 1 信息交換用漢字編碼字符集 基本集 信息交換用漢字編碼字符集 基本集 是我國于1980年制定的國家標準GB2312 80 代號為國標碼 是國家規定用于漢字信息交換使用的代碼依據 2020年3月13日 30 計算機基礎教研室 2 漢字的機內碼漢字的機內碼是供計算機系統內部進行存儲 加工處理 傳輸統一使用的代碼 又稱為漢字內部碼或漢字內碼 3 漢字的輸入碼 外碼 漢字輸入碼是為了將漢字通過鍵盤輸入計算機而設計的代碼 漢字輸入編碼方案很多 其表示形式大多用字母 數字或符號 4 漢字的字形碼漢字字形碼是漢字字庫中存儲的漢字字形的數字化信息 用于漢字的顯示和打印 2020年3月13日 31 計算機基礎教研室 1 4計算機系統的組成及其工作原理 1 4 1計算機系統的硬件硬件系統 是組成計算機系統的各種物理設備的總稱 2020年3月13日 32 計算機基礎教研室 硬件系統的基本組成 運算器 用于各種算術運算和邏輯運算 控制器 起著統一指揮管理計算機各部件協調工作 輸入設備 輸入和轉換 常用的輸入設備有 鍵盤 鼠標 掃描儀 光筆 數字化儀等 輸出設備 輸出和轉換 常用的輸出設備有 顯示器 打印機 繪圖儀等 存儲器 用于存儲各種程序和數據 2020年3月13日 33 計算機基礎教研室 1 4 2計算機的基本工作原理 計算機是如何工作的 CPU 2020年3月13日 34 計算機基礎教研室 軟件分類 系統軟件 操作系統 語言處理程序 連接程序 診斷程序 數據庫系統 應用軟件 文字處理軟件 表格處理軟件 輔助設計軟件 實時控制軟件 軟件 程序 數據 文檔 1 4 3計算機系統的軟件 2020年3月13日 35 功能 為發揮計算機效能的程序 1 操作系統 OperatingSystem 它起著指揮 控制 協調內存與外設的工作 是計算機所有資源的管理者和組成織者 是輔助應用程序的開發和執行者 也是其它軟件運行時所必須的依賴基礎 常用操作系統 Windows3 x 95 98 WindowsNT 2000 xp UNIX Linux DOS 任務 1 管理好計算機的所有資源 2 擔當人和機器的接口 系統軟件 2020年3月13日 36 計算機基礎教研室 2 語言處理程序和聯接程序 源程序 可執行程序 目標程序 編輯程序 匯編或編譯程序 聯接程序 機器語言 高級語言 匯編語言 2020年3月13日 37 計算機基礎教研室 常用的服務程序有 編輯程序 能提供方便的編輯環境 使用戶通過簡單的操作就可建立 修改程序或其它文件 連接裝配程序 可以把幾個分別編譯的目標程序連接成一個目標程序 并在必要時和系統提供的庫程序相連接 得到一個可執行程序 測試程序 能檢查出程序中的某些錯誤 方便用戶對錯誤的排除 診斷程序 能檢測計算機硬件故障并對故障定位 方便用戶對計算機維護 3 常用服務程序 現代計算機系統提供多種服務程序 它們可供用戶共享 方便用戶使用計算機和管理人員維護管理計算機 2020年3月13日 38 數據庫 DB 數據庫應用程序 用戶 DBMS DB 數據庫應

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論